diff options
Diffstat (limited to 'lib/glsprite.cc')
-rw-r--r-- | lib/glsprite.cc |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/lib/glsprite.cc b/lib/glsprite.cc index 68350c9..01faada 100644 --- a/lib/glsprite.cc +++ b/lib/glsprite.cc @@ -26,10 +26,10 @@ void mogltk::glSprite::draw(int dx, int dy, ColorP c) { Bind(); glBegin(GL_TRIANGLE_STRIP); - glTexCoord2i(GetPX() , GetPY() ); glVertex2i(dx , dy ); - glTexCoord2i(GetPX() + GetSX() - 1, GetPY() ); glVertex2i(dx + GetSX() - 1, dy ); - glTexCoord2i(GetPX() , GetPY() + GetSY() - 1); glVertex2i(dx , dy + GetSY() - 1); - glTexCoord2i(GetPX() + GetSX() - 1, GetPY() + GetSY() - 1); glVertex2i(dx + GetSX() - 1, dy + GetSY() - 1); + glTexCoord2i(GetPX() , GetPY() ); glVertex2i(dx , dy ); + glTexCoord2i(GetPX() + GetSX(), GetPY() ); glVertex2i(dx + GetSX(), dy ); + glTexCoord2i(GetPX() , GetPY() + GetSY()); glVertex2i(dx , dy + GetSY()); + glTexCoord2i(GetPX() + GetSX(), GetPY() + GetSY()); glVertex2i(dx + GetSX(), dy + GetSY()); glEnd(); if (!was2D) |